如何采集一个网站

如何采集一个网站

在当前信息爆炸的时代,网站是获取数据的重要来源之一。可是人工采集大量的网站数据是一项费时费力的工作,而我们可以利用网络爬虫工具来自动化这个过程。下面将介绍如何使用网络爬虫来采集一个网站。

第一步:确定采集需求 在开始采集之前,我们需要明确我们的采集目标是什么。我们可以思考以下几个问题来帮助我们确定采集需求:我们想要采集哪些数据?我们希望采集的网站有哪些特征?我们需要采集的数据量有多大?通过明确我们的采集需求,我们可以更好地制定采集策略。

第二步:选择合适的网络爬虫工具 在选择网络爬虫工具时,我们应该考虑以下几个因素:工具的稳定性、可靠性和易用性。市面上有许多免费和付费的网络爬虫工具可供选择,如Scrapy、BeautifulSoup、Selenium等。选择一个适合自己需求的工具是成功采集的关键。

第三步:分析目标网站结构 在开始编写网络爬虫之前,我们需要分析目标网站的结构。我们可以查看网站的源代码,找出包含我们需要的数据的标签或者元素。了解目标网站的结构有助于我们编写网络爬虫的规则和代码。

第四步:编写爬虫代码 根据我们的采集需求和目标网站的结构,我们可以开始编写网络爬虫代码。代码的主要功能是模拟浏览器访问目标网站、提取我们需要的数据并保存到本地或者数据库中。我们可以利用工具提供的API来编写请求和解析页面的代码。

第五步:测试和优化 在编写完爬虫代码后,我们应该进行测试以确保代码的可用性。我们需要检查爬虫是否能够成功地获取所需的数据,并确保数据格式的正确性。如果有发现问题,我们需要进行适当的优化和调试。

总结 通过以上步骤,我们可以完成一个网站的采集工作。网络爬虫工具的选择和代码的编写都是决定采集成功与否的重要因素。合理制定采集需求和仔细分析目标网站的结构也能提高采集效率。采集到的数据可以用于数据挖掘分析,帮助我们更好地理解目标网站的特征和用户行为。

转载请说明出处内容投诉
147SEO » 如何采集一个网站

发表评论

欢迎 访客 发表评论

一个令你着迷的主题!

查看演示 官网购买
×

服务热线

微信客服

微信客服